Output 66a9b90c53f25b726fd4e3ed22fe4446841166425ed6bd4e1bc190da9b41f7c1:0

value
68075900
script pubkey
OP_0 OP_PUSHBYTES_20 5b0912657cf0cabf6acb921a663672fc7d2642f1
address
bc1qtvy3yetu7r9t76ktjgdxvdnjl37jvsh3nsxu6z
transaction
66a9b90c53f25b726fd4e3ed22fe4446841166425ed6bd4e1bc190da9b41f7c1
spent
true